Entrepreneurship isn’t for the faint of heart. Melissa Bernstein, cofounder of the wildly successful toy company Melissa & Doug and cofounder of the wellness company Lifelines, knows this firsthand. Connecting deeply with your soul and crafting a clear vision is central to launching a successful business. In The Heart of Entrepreneurship, Bernstein offers a guide for the creative and visionary process of bringing a business, product, or service to life. Bernstein walks readers through the process she uses when launching a new product or venture - a process she has taught to hundreds of students at Duke University and through Sounds True's Inner MBA® program. She likens this process to creating a new recipe: cultivating a mindset of curiosity, gathering ingredients, diving deep into your area of intrigue, allowing ideas to simmer, assessing and altering as needed, and serving your perfected recipe to consumers. Each chapter offers insights and practical exercises to help you apply these ideas to your own life and business. Turning your passion into ideas that serve others requires courage and commitment, and offers a profound sense of fulfillment. Bernstein writes, “You’ll come to see that the solutions to both entrepreneurial challenges and life’s most important questions are waiting (and have always been waiting) within your very soul.”
Melissa Bernstein is an entrepreneur, creative, and mother of six. She's cofounder of Melissa & Doug, a billion-dollar toy company, and Lifelines, a wellness brand offering sensory products to manage stress and enhance well-being. Melissa is the Entrepreneur in Residence for the Inner MBA certification program created by Sounds True, LinkedIn, and Wisdom 2.0; cofounder of Duke University's Melissa & Doug Entrepreneurs program; and author of LifeLines and Practice Makes Purpose.
